The show was created as a vehicle for rising star Patty Duke, who played both Patty Lane and Cathy Lane. Compose a new theme song, give boyfriend Richard and brother Ross more involvement in the episodes, along with Patty's other friends and classmates, and a 4th season in color with this new format would have been a real blast! A total of 105 black-and-white episodes were produced, 104 of them airing over three seasons. In 1963, the 16-year-old Duke starred in The Patty Duke show on television and became the youngest performer to have a show bearing her full name. A sitcom with an implausible premise, The Patty Duke Show debuted in September 1963. Her career was launched at age 8 when her mother, unable to cope with the kids, turned her over to talent scouts John and Ethel Ross, who saw gold in the perky young girl. Patty Duke was only sixteen when production began, and thus it was decided to film the show in New York City at the Chelsea Studios in Manhattan. “You’re Patty now.”.
